11. TOXICOLOGICAL INFORMATION
Information on likely routes of exposure
Product Information
.
Inhalation
Specific test data for the substance or mixture is not available. May cause irritation of
respiratory tract.
Eye contact
Specific test data for the substance or mixture is not available. Causes serious eye irritation.
(based on components). May cause redness, itching, and pain.
Skin contact
Specific test data for the substance or mixture is not available. Causes skin irritation. (based
on components). Prolonged contact may cause redness and irritation.
Ingestion
Specific test data for the substance or mixture is not available. Ingestion may cause
irritation to mucous membranes. Ingestion may cause gastrointestinal irritation, nausea,
vomiting and diarrhea.
